Originally Posted by jaycm
when i replaced the rear panels on my 83 928 there were speakers behind the perforated sections on the outside of each rear seat in the position pictured by shark. there were also speakers behind the panel directly on top of the wheel well, just below the rear quarter window on each side.
i didn't replace these speakers. they were low profile speakers ( the magnet thing is located inside the front of the speaker instead of on the back). i really didn't feel as though the would make much of a difference anyway. and since i'm not much on radio listening, plus the extra expence of the speakers, i put that money on other things.
